Definition of Coating in Construction

Coating in construction refers to the application of a thin layer of material onto the surface of a building component or structure. This layer can be composed of various materials, including paints, varnishes, polymers, ceramics, or metals, and it serves to protect the underlying surface from environmental damage, improve its appearance, or add specific functional properties.

Types of Coatings in Construction

  1. Paints and Varnishes: These are the most common types of coatings used in construction. They come in a variety of colors, textures, and finishes, and can be applied to walls, ceilings, floors, and even exterior surfaces. Paints and varnishes provide protection against moisture, dirt, and UV radiation, while also enhancing the aesthetic appeal of a space.
  2. Epoxy Coatings: Epoxy coatings are a type of polymer coating that is known for its high strength, durability, and chemical resistance. They are often used in industrial and commercial settings, such as warehouses and factories, to protect floors and walls from wear and tear.
  3. Elastomeric Coatings: Elastomeric coatings are flexible, rubber-like materials that can stretch and return to their original shape without cracking. They are commonly used on roofs and walls to provide waterproofing and protection against extreme weather conditions.
  4. Ceramic Coatings: While less common in residential construction, ceramic coatings are highly durable and resistant to high temperatures. They are often used in industrial settings where extreme heat or corrosive chemicals are present.
  5. Metal Coatings: Metal coatings, such as galvanizing and electroplating, are used to protect steel and other metals from rust and corrosion. They are particularly important in exterior applications, such as structural steel and metal roofs.

Applications of Coatings in Construction

  1. Interior Surfaces: Paints and varnishes are widely used on interior walls, ceilings, and floors to provide a clean, aesthetically pleasing surface. Epoxy coatings are also used in garages and other high-traffic areas to protect concrete floors from wear and tear.
  2. Exterior Surfaces: Paints and other coatings are essential for protecting exterior walls, roofs, and other surfaces from the elements. Elastomeric coatings are particularly effective at waterproofing roofs, while metal coatings can extend the lifespan of steel structures by preventing rust and corrosion.
  3. Structural Elements: Coatings are also applied to structural elements such as beams, columns, and joints to protect them from moisture, corrosion, and other forms of damage. This is particularly important in areas prone to severe weather conditions or high humidity.

Benefits of Coatings in Construction

  1. Protection: Coatings provide a protective barrier that shields building materials from moisture, dirt, UV radiation, and other environmental factors that can cause damage over time.
  2. Durability: By protecting surfaces from wear and tear, coatings can extend the lifespan of building materials and reduce the need for frequent repairs and replacements.
  3. Aesthetics: Coatings can enhance the appearance of a space, making it more inviting and appealing to occupants. This is particularly important in commercial and residential settings where curb appeal and interior design are critical factors.
  4. Energy Efficiency: Some coatings, such as those with reflective properties, can help to reduce the amount of heat absorbed by a building, thereby lowering cooling costs.
  5. Maintenance: Coatings can make surfaces easier to clean and maintain, reducing the amount of time and effort required to keep a building looking its best.
